摘要
The reaction of the enantiomers of B-allyidiisopinocampheylborane with 1,2-, 1,3-, and 1,4-benzenedialdehydes, 2,6-pyridinedicarboxaldehyde, glyoxal, and glutaric dialdehyde, provides the corresponding enantiomers of the bis-homoallylic alcohols in 88-98% de, and greater than or equal to 98% ee.
